发布于 2011-12-14 10:59:16
6楼
第一段程序,程序只在第一周期执行一次便结束
用I0.0调用的时候,当I0.0为on的扫描周期内执行这条子程序。
在没有出现for,jump这样的程序控制指令时,PLC程序的扫描或者说是执行的基本顺序是由上至下,从左到右。子程序可以理解为用一个符号代表了一段程序的位置。
10分钟中断可以用时间累加的方法实现:
将定时中断时间设置为200MS,每次中断将一个内存地址(例如VW0)加1,而不执行后面的程序,当VW0等于50就是10分钟,这时执行后面的程序,并将VW0清零。
实现这样的计时途径不只一种,适当选择经济实用的方法。
有善有恶意之动